Embarking on a large woodworking or construction project is an investment of time, money, and effort. One often-overlooked yet critical step that can make or break the final outcome is inspecting the edge straightness of your sheet materials. Plywood and Medium-Density Fiberboard (MDF) are staples in cabinetry, furniture making, and built-ins, but they are susceptible to warping, twisting, and imperfect manufacturing. Failing to check for straight, square edges can lead to misaligned joints, visible gaps, structural weaknesses, and immense frustration during assembly. This pre-emptive inspection is non-negotiable for professional-grade results.
Begin in a well-lit, flat area. Place the sheet on a stable, level surface supported across its entire span to prevent sagging that could mask issues. The primary tool for inspection is a reliable straightedge—a long metal ruler, a dedicated aluminum straightedge, or a known-straight piece of factory-edged lumber. A quality carpenter’s square and a tape measure are also essential.
Start with a visual assessment. Sight down the length of each edge, looking for obvious bows, cups, or twists. Then, place your straightedge directly on the edge of the board, not the face. Shine a light behind it. Any gaps between the straightedge and the board's edge indicate deviation. Move the straightedge along the entire length and note where light appears. Measure the gap at its widest point using feeler gauges or a ruler; even a 1/16-inch (1.5mm) deviation over an 8-foot span can compound into a major problem when joining multiple panels.
Next, check for squareness. Use your carpenter’s square to confirm that adjacent edges meet at a perfect 90-degree angle. An out-of-square panel will never assemble correctly into a rectangular carcass. Also, measure the panel's diagonals from opposite corners. If the two diagonal measurements are not identical, the panel is not perfectly rectangular—a condition known as being "out of wind."
Understanding the implications is key. A bowed edge will prevent seamless edge-to-edge gluing or pocket-hole joining, leaving a gap that no clamp pressure can fully close. A twisted panel (with one corner lifted off the flat surface) will rock during assembly, causing racking and instability in finished pieces. In large-scale installations like kitchen cabinets or wall paneling, these inaccuracies accumulate, leading to misaligned rows and unsightly reveals.
If you discover imperfections, all is not lost. For minor deviations, you can often straighten the edge by running it through a table saw with a guided fence or using a track saw guided by a freshly cut straight reference edge. This process "trues" one edge, which then becomes the reference for cutting its parallel opposite edge square. For MDF with a chipped or swollen factory edge, a simple trim cut is usually sufficient. However, severely warped or twisted sheets should be set aside for smaller projects or cut into smaller, more manageable components where the defect can be minimized or isolated.
